Notability for buildings notably SM City East Ortigas

I am afraid if you can't or won't read the pages that explain notability then there is little that I can explain to you myself. Here they are again WP:GNG and WP:GEOFEAT. But in a nutshell there has to be multiple in depth coverage of a subject to show it is notable and for a building as per GOEFEAT "A geographical area, location, place or other object is presumed to be notable if it has received significant coverage in reliable sources that are, in the case of artificial features, independent of the bodies which have a vested interest in them." So sources have to talk about the shopping centre in detail and have nothing to do with the centre itself. The source that you added is a rewrite of a press release and totally promotional in tone and not sufficent to show notabilty. I am not going to look for sources myself as I don't think that shopping malls have their place here unless they are exceptional for one reason or another.
